Introduction
This plant is composed by :
1 set reservation chamber,
1 set thermal evaporation coating chamber,
1 set electron beam coating chamber
1 set supporting vacuum pumping system ( including 1 set mechanical pump, 1 set molecular pump and 2 sets ion pump)
1 set film thickness monitor
1 set water cooling recycling system ( used for water cooling of molecular pump, thermal evaporation beam source)
and supported with relevant substrate heating system, which is used for substrate heating or sample annealing in the reserved process chamber and coating chamber.
Characteristics
The whole plant is starlike structure, easy for operation, short distance for sample transportation, high repeatability and less cross contamination.
It works very stable and convenient for comparison of experiments, with functions of multi-source evaporation coating film, real-time film thickness monitoring and replacement of in situ film during the process of coating.
It can fulfill multi-source co-evaporation and doping experiments.
Expandability can connect with glovebox, and will achieve ability of treatment of oxide plasma and Ar. Plasma in the future, including plasma corrosion and in situ luminescence spectrum.
Technical Performance
Model | ZZS3-300C | |
Vacuum chamber | Coating chamber | SUS304LSS, Ø300×H300mm; |
Reservation chamber | SUS304LSS, Ø300mm; | |
Fast sample injection chamber | SUS316LSS, Ø100mm front door | |
Vacuum system | Coating chamber | Molecular pump+ gate valve |
Reservation chamber | Molecular pump+ mechanical pump+gate valve | |
Fast sample injection chamber | mechanical pump+gate valve | |
Pressure limited | Coating chamber | Better than 1.0×10-6Pa; leak rate <1×10-7PaL/S |
Reservation chamber | Better than 5.0×10-5Pa; leak rate <1×10-7PaL/S | |
Fast sample injection chamber | Better than 5.0×10-4Pa | |
Sample heating platform (coating chamber) | Sample size | 20×20mm, 6pcs |
revolution | XYZ holder can be adjusted and auto-rotated | |
heating | 700℃ | |
baffle | Electric baffle | |
Sample heating platform (reservation chamber) | Sample size | 20×20mm, 6pcs |
revolution | XYZ holder can be adjusted and auto-rotated | |
heating | 700℃, used for annealing or exhausting | |
baffle | no | |
Fast sample injection chamber | Space for one sample, can be put one sample by glove box; with 1 set of suction adjustable valve, it can do plasma cleaning on sample surface | |
Heat evaporation source | Beam source furnace | Design with 10 interfaces, and installed 6 beam source furnaces |
power supply | 6 sets | |
Film thickness monitor | 2sets; Frequency resolution 0.03Hz; Speed resolution0.1A/S; Film thickness resolution 0.1A; | |
Magnetic sample transportation pole | 2sets; can make mutual delivery between coating chamber, reservation chamber, fast sample injection chamber and glovebox. | |
Cooling water nozzle | 1’’ thread pipe | |
Reserved way of sample injection chamber | glow plasma cleaning | |
Glovebox system | double position glovebox | |
Electric control system | Touch screen+PLC control system | |
Components | Evaporation chamber, revolution sample holder, light heating system, quartz crystal vibration film thickness monitor, gas circuit, pumping system, control system, installation platform. suitable for ultra clean room installation. | |
